Cost of Attendance (COA)

The following table compares the 2024 costs of attendance between selected colleges. For state residents, the average COA is $21,519 when living on campus and $22,783 when living off campus. For out-of-state students, the average COA is $30,042 when living on campus and $31,306 when living off campus. The COA includes tuition, fees, books & supplies, room & board costs, and other living expenses.
2024 Cost Of Attendance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ameTuition & FeesBooks & SuppliesLiving Costs
In-StateOut-of-StateOn-CampusOff-Campus
East Central University $8,032$17,542 $1,590 $11,818 $19,140
Langston University $6,728$14,255 $780 $13,886 $13,982
University of Oklahoma-Health Sciences Center $7,763$25,033 - - -
Oklahoma State University Institute of Technology $5,774$11,384 $1,100 $11,414 $11,414
University of Science and Arts of Oklahoma $9,000$20,190 $1,200 $11,570 $11,570
Southwestern Oklahoma State University $8,295$8,325 $1,218 $15,028 $13,930
Average$7,599$16,122$1,178$12,743$14,007

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$7,599 for in-state students and $16,122 for out-of-state students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are decreased by -5.41%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, University of Oklahoma-Health Sciences Center requ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$22,647 and Southwestern Oklahoma State University has the lowest tuition & fees of $8,325 for undergraduate programs.
Undergraduate Tuition & Fess Comparison Between Selected Colleges
Name2022-20232023-2024
In-StateOut-of-StateIn-StateOut-of-State
East Central University $7,405$16,555$8,032$17,542
Langston University $6,639$14,166$6,728$14,255
University of Oklahoma-Health Sciences Center $7,966$24,731$7,763$25,033
Oklahoma State University Institute of Technology $5,774$11,384$5,774$11,384
University of Science and Arts of Oklahoma $9,000$20,190$9,000$20,190
Southwestern Oklahoma State University $8,130$15,240$8,295$8,325
Average$7,486$17,044$7,599$16,122
